Everyone is invited to explore, build and play in The Children’s Museum’s newest traveling exhibition – LEGO® Castle Adventure! In LEGO Castle Adventure, builders of all ages can construct castles, learn about real-world castles and their building secrets, and plan their ideal castle’s defenses. Families can even explore the inside of the royal castle, test their fortress designs with a catapult, spot a dragon, and climb a battlement wall.
